- Description: Dogs don't live to bark 20 years, but record labels do-and the Massachusetts mongrels at Arf! Arf! Now have 20 candles burning on their birthday cake. You don't get to blow 'em out, but you can join in on the celebration with this bargain 50-song extravaganza that touches on pieces of the tag's history. Actually, this sampler is more of a parallel universe, as it serves up alternates, demos and outtakes from artists whose works have been emblazoned with the twin Arf! Arf! #dogs, the twin birds of it's budget line Cheep! Cheep! #subsidiary, or the dignified font of it's new music spin-off, s'z. It is not, however, the bottom of the barrel; it's simply the stuff that, for one reason or another, didn't quite make it onto one of the imprint's many fine releases. But it had to come out eventually, and since the tag's a year away from the legal drinking age, what else was it gonna toast with' Whatever your choice of musical beverage, you will certainly get your fill on these two CDs. For less than the price of two beers in a bar (or a couple sodas if you're driving), you get two 78-minute discs crammed with the type of stuff that's had Arf! Arf! #fans growling for years, whether the garage antics of the Litter and the Rising Storm, the psychedelic visions of Lazy Smoke and the Flat Earth Society, or the sheer strangeness of the Space Negros and Lucia Pamela. Maybe an old mutt can't learn new tricks, but the brains behind Arf! Arf! #don't need to. As the breadth of musical styles encompassed on this sampler prove, these people know plenty of tricks already. Kick out the dogs, motherfucker! Album Tracks 1. Limited vinyl LP repressing in gatefold jacket. Off the Wall is the fifth solo studio album by Michael Jackson. It was released on August 10, 1979, following Jackson's critically well-received film performance in The Wiz. While working on that project, Jackson and Quincy Jones had become friends, and Jones agreed to work with Jackson on his next studio album. Recording sessions took place between December 1978 and June 1979 at Allen Zentz Recording, Westlake Recording Studios, and Cherokee Studios in Los Angeles, California. Jackson collaborated with a number of other writers and performers such as Paul McCartney, Stevie Wonder and Rod Temperton. Five singles were released from the album. It was his first solo under Epic Records, the tag he would record on until his death roughly 30 years later. Album Tracks 1. Don't Stop 'Til You Get Enough 2. Rock with You 3. Limited vinyl LP repressing in gatefold jacket. Thriller is the sixth solo studio album by Michael Jackson. It was released by Epic Records on November 30, 1982, as the follow-up to Jackson's critically and commercially successful 1979 album Off The Wall. Thriller explores similar genres to those of Off The Wall, including pop, post-disco, rock and funk. Recording sessions took place on April to November 1982 at Westlake Recording Studios in Los Angeles with a production budget of $750, 000, assisted by producer Quincy Jones. Seven singles were released from the album, all of which reached the Top 10 on the Billboard Hot 100. In just over a year, Thriller became-and currently remains-the best-selling album of all time, with estimated sales of 65 million copies worldwide. It has become the first album ever to be certified 32 times multi-platinum for U.S. sales, marking more than 32 million sales shipped. The album won a record-breaking eight Grammy Awards in 1984, including for Album of the Year. Album Tracks 1. Wanna Be Startin' Somethin' Jackson, Michael 6 03 2. Limited vinyl LP repressing in gatefold jacket. Bad is the seventh solo studio album by Michael Jackson. It was released on August 31, 1987, nearly five years after Jackson's previous studio album, Thriller. Bad was recorded during the first half of 1987. The lyrical themes on the record relate to media bias, paranoia, racial profiling, romance, self-improvement and world peace. The album is widely regarded as having cemented Jackson's status as one of the most successful artists of the 1980s, as well as enhancing his solo career and being one of the best musical projects of his career. Five of the singles hit #1 in the United States, while a sixth charted within the Top Ten, and a seventh charted within the Top Twenty on the Hot 100. Bad peaked at #1 in thirteen countries and charted within the Top Twenty in other territories. Album Tracks 1. Bad 2. The Way You Make Me Feel 3. Speed Demon 4. Liberian Girl 5. Just Good Friends 1.
